What they do
A Tractor-Trailer Truck Driver drives large commercial vehicles such as tractor-trailers, semi-trucks, or big rigs. Responsibilities typically include transporting cargo across long distances, sometimes over the course of multiple days. They may work for trucking companies, freight carriers, logistics, or shipping companies.

Safe, dependable, and professional delivery of dispatched loads Job Overview We are seeking a dependable, safety-minded Local End Dump Driver to join our team. This position is responsible for safely and professionally transporting and delivering materials to customer locations and farm sites while following dispatch instructions and company safety standards. Our drivers are an important part of our operation and are expected to represent the company professionally while maintaining a strong commitment to safety, communication, and dependable service. Schedule Monday through Friday and every other Saturday Some Sundays may be required depending on workload and customer needs, if called in on a Sunday, you will have the following Monday off Local driving with daily dispatch assignments Key Responsibilities Safely operate an end dump truck in accordance with company policies and all applicable DOT regulations. Pick up and deliver loads safely, efficiently, and professionally as assigned by dispatch. Maintain clear and timely communication with dispatch regarding load status, delays, job-site conditions, or other concerns. Follow all customer and job-site safety procedures. Use proper judgment when entering, positioning, dumping, and exiting job sites. Perform required pre-trip and post-trip inspections and promptly report maintenance or safety concerns. Maintain accurate paperwork, load tickets, and other required documentation. Keep assigned equipment clean and presentable. Represent the company professionally when interacting with customers, contractors, dispatchers, and the public. Qualifications Valid commercial driver's license (CDL) with a clean MVR Strong communication and time-management skills Dependable attendance and willingness to work scheduled hours Ability to follow instructions and work effectively with dispatch Professional attitude and customer-service mindset Commitment to safe driving, safe dumping practices, and proper equipment inspections Join us in delivering excellence every day!
